Winter 2023: 

For your enjoyment, PieceWork Winter 2023 is full of stories and projects made using hooks, and fiber techniques that have captured our attention throughout the ages. From the history of traditional knitting with hooked needles to delicate Indian tambour embroidery, this issue has a world of needlework for you to savor.

    • From the Metropolitan Museum of Art to your hoop—embroider Deanna Hall West’s fetching take on Victorian silk ribbon daisies.
    • Discover a treasure trove of nineteenth century Irish crochet with Barbara Guilfoyle.
    • You’ve seen the dress—now discover the story of Black design legend Ann Lowe, and the wedding gown she created for First Lady Jacqueline Bouvier Kennedy.
    • Warm up a cold morning with a charming mug rug to hook by Kris Miller.
    • Two legends: Catch a glimpse into knitting history as Meg Swansen shares her personal recollection of meeting Barbara G. Walker.
    • Wrap up a special little one in Una McDonough’s timeless Aran blanket to knit.
